The Shriners organization is not considered a social movement because there is no real drive to change society behind the organization. Shriners International grew out Freemasonry, which is the oldest, and most widely known fraternity in the world. The Masonic lodges were begun by craftsmen who gathered after work in shelter houses or lodges. Over time, the members organized into Masonic guilds and eventually other men who were not craftsmen were allowed to join. Shriners International began in 1872 and Masons who complete their final degree so they become Master Masons are then eligible to join Shriners International. Shriners abide by the same principles as Freemasonry, but they also promote fun and philanthropy.
